Subject: Kiosk watchdog update — plugin impact

Hi plugin authors,

The next Standfast kiosk release tightens the watchdog: plugins that block the main loop for more than four seconds will be restarted rather than logged. Please audit any synchronous network calls and move them off-thread. Restart events now include the plugin name so you can self-diagnose. This build is identified by the token below.

session token of kagup-hahaf = htk3_2b8

Internal Memo — Finance Team, Hollister & Vane Foods

Subject: Pilot with the Cresmont retail chain

We have agreed a twelve-week pilot placing the Orchard Row range in eight Cresmont stores across the Dunmarsh region. Cresmont bears shelf costs; we fund promotional sampling, capped at the figure in the attached budget line. Please set up a dedicated cost centre and track margin weekly, as results will inform a national rollout decision. The commercial intent behind the pilot is noted below.

board note of tagug-hahag: Praionax Logistics is in early talks to buy Julaxek Group for about $36.3 million. The Julmir launch date is March 1, and nothing goes to the press before then.

## Releases

As of v4.0, Lanternbuild plugins compile under Hermetica, our hermetic build system. Network access during builds is gone. Vendored deps only. Declare every input in your plugin manifest or the build fails. Old Makefile hooks are ignored; port them to Hermetica rules before submitting. Release artifacts are produced in an isolated sandbox and signed automatically by the Quillport release pipeline. Unsigned artifacts will not be listed in the plugin registry. Verify downloaded releases against the current deploy key below.

deploy key for baweg-bajeg: bky9_DYLNv2wGq

**Audit item 14 — i18n string extraction script (Lexiweave)**

The Lexiweave extraction script crawls source files, pulls translatable strings, and writes them to the catalog repo. Worth a close look: it shells out to a parser binary and runs with write access to the catalog, so check that inputs are sanitized and the binary is pinned by checksum. Also confirm it can't be pointed at paths outside the source tree. Findings and sign-off questions should be routed to the script's owner, named below.

named custodian: Zorael Sordor